Backend Effectiveness Assessment Report: Optimizing Server Efficiency
Backend Effectiveness Assessment Report: Optimizing Server Efficiency
Blog Article
Backend effectiveness is crucial for ensuring that an application responds swiftly and reliably. A comprehensive backend overall performance Investigation report allows teams to determine and address concerns that could decelerate the applying or bring about disruptions for people. By concentrating on essential functionality metrics, for example server response periods and database effectiveness, builders can enhance backend systems for peak performance.
Critical Metrics in Backend Functionality
A backend overall performance Assessment report usually involves the subsequent metrics:
Reaction Time: This steps some time it requires with the server to respond to a request. Large response situations can indicate inefficiencies in server processing or bottlenecks in the application.
Database Question Optimization: Inefficient databases queries can lead to gradual data retrieval and processing. Examining and optimizing these queries is very important for enhancing efficiency, particularly in info-large applications.
Memory Use: Significant memory usage could cause program lags and crashes. Monitoring memory utilization permits builders to handle means properly, avoiding overall performance challenges.
Concurrency Dealing with: The backend must tackle numerous requests concurrently without having creating delays. Concurrency problems can arise from inadequate source allocation, triggering the appliance to slow down beneath substantial traffic.
Resources for Backend Efficiency Examination
Instruments for example New Relic, AppDynamics, and Dynatrace present detailed insights into backend effectiveness. These applications observe server metrics, databases effectiveness, and error charges, aiding groups establish general performance bottlenecks. On top of that, logging applications like Splunk and Logstash make it possible for developers to trace problems as a result of log documents for more granular Investigation.
Methods for Performance Optimization
Depending on the report conclusions, groups can put into action various optimization methods:
Database Indexing: Generating indexes on routinely queried database fields quickens facts retrieval.
Load Balancing: Distributing visitors across numerous servers minimizes the load on personal servers, strengthening response occasions.
Caching: Caching regularly accessed info minimizes the necessity for recurring database queries, bringing about a lot quicker response times.
Code Refactoring: Simplifying or optimizing code can reduce unwanted operations, decreasing reaction moments and resource use.
Conclusion: Maximizing Dependability with Regular Backend Investigation
A backend effectiveness Evaluation report is a precious tool for retaining software trustworthiness. By checking essential performance metrics and addressing difficulties proactively, builders can improve server efficiency, enhance response moments, and greatly enhance the Address Coding Patterns general person experience. Normal backend Examination supports a robust application infrastructure, effective at managing greater targeted visitors and furnishing seamless company to buyers.